I had my front brake pads replaced and the discs machined on thursday. Driving back I noticed my speed alarm was set to '--'. I pressed the button to set it back to 65 but it won't change. Before I take i back to the brake place and ask what happened is there any tricks to make it work again? Been a leadfoot I sorta need it... How could messing with the front brakes mess it up?

BJ31OS
26-07-2008, 08:45 AM
Are you holding both buttons down if i remember correctly you need to hold them both down to start it again.(i maybe wrong)

Mr_Roberto
26-07-2008, 10:05 AM
Are you holding both buttons down if i remember correctly you need to hold them both down to start it again.(i maybe wrong)

no your right :),
need to hold down both arrow buttons until it beeps

Coopz
26-07-2008, 12:39 PM
Thanks guys, wasn't holding it quite long enough, that extra 2 seconds fixed it:)
